Stevenage’s Jesterlarf comedy club swings back into action with its first 2015 show next week.
Headlining at the town’s Gordon Craig Theatre is former geography teacher Rob Rouse, a former So You Think You’re Funny winner and a festival and TV stalwart.
Support comes from rising star Fern Brady and Silky, a circuit legend famous for his dry wit and hilarious brand of musical comedy.
Compere for the show is the daft, surreal and fun Irishman Michael Legge, famed as one of the funniest vegans in the country, who is also an Edinburgh Festival stalwart.
Doors open for the show on Saturday, March 7, at 7.30pm, and tickets are £12.50 in advance from 01438 363200 or www.jesterlarf.co.uk.
